class TestUpdateSshConfigLines:
"""Test the update_ssh_config_lines method."""
exlines = [
"#PasswordAuthentication yes",
"UsePAM yes",
"# Comment line",
"AcceptEnv LANG LC_*",
"X11Forwarding no",
]
pwauth = "PasswordAuthentication"
def check_line(self, line, opt, val):
assert line.key == opt.lower()
assert line.value == val
assert opt in str(line)
assert val in str(line)
@pytest.mark.parametrize(
"key, value",
[
pytest.param("MyKey", "MyVal", id="new_option_added"),
pytest.param(
pwauth, "no", id="commented_out_not_updated_but_appended"
),
],
)
def test_update_ssh_config_lines(self, key, value):
lines = ssh_util.parse_ssh_config_lines(list(self.exlines))
result = ssh_util.update_ssh_config_lines(lines, {key: value})
assert [key] == result
self.check_line(lines[-1], key, value)
def test_option_without_value(self):
"""Implementation only accepts key-value pairs."""
extended_exlines = self.exlines.copy()
denyusers_opt = "DenyUsers"
extended_exlines.append(denyusers_opt)
lines = ssh_util.parse_ssh_config_lines(list(extended_exlines))
assert denyusers_opt not in str(lines)
def test_single_option_updated(self):
"""A single update should have change made and line updated."""
opt, val = ("UsePAM", "no")
lines = ssh_util.parse_ssh_config_lines(list(self.exlines))
result = ssh_util.update_ssh_config_lines(lines, {opt: val})
assert [opt] == result
self.check_line(lines[1], opt, val)
def test_multiple_updates_with_add(self):
"""Verify multiple updates some added some changed, some not."""
updates = {
"UsePAM": "no",
"X11Forwarding": "no",
"NewOpt": "newval",
"AcceptEnv": "LANG ADD LC_*",
}
lines = ssh_util.parse_ssh_config_lines(list(self.exlines))
result = ssh_util.update_ssh_config_lines(lines, updates)
assert set(["UsePAM", "NewOpt", "AcceptEnv"]) == set(result)
self.check_line(lines[3], "AcceptEnv", updates["AcceptEnv"])
def test_return_empty_if_no_changes(self):
"""If there are no changes, then return should be empty list."""
updates = {"UsePAM": "yes"}
lines = ssh_util.parse_ssh_config_lines(list(self.exlines))
result = ssh_util.update_ssh_config_lines(lines, updates)
assert [] == result
assert self.exlines == [str(line) for line in lines]
def test_keycase_not_modified(self):
"""Original case of key should not be changed on update.
This behavior is to keep original config as much intact as can be."""
updates = {"usepam": "no"}
lines = ssh_util.parse_ssh_config_lines(list(self.exlines))
result = ssh_util.update_ssh_config_lines(lines, updates)
assert ["usepam"] == result
assert "UsePAM no" == str(lines[1])
class TestUpdateSshConfig:
cfgdata = "\n".join(["#Option val", "MyKey ORIG_VAL", ""])
def test_modified(self, tmpdir):
mycfg = tmpdir.join("ssh_config_1")
util.write_file(mycfg, self.cfgdata)
ret = ssh_util.update_ssh_config({"MyKey": "NEW_VAL"}, mycfg)
assert True is ret
found = util.load_file(mycfg)
assert self.cfgdata.replace("ORIG_VAL", "NEW_VAL") == found
# assert there is a newline at end of file (LP: #1677205)
assert "\n" == found[-1]
def test_not_modified(self, tmpdir):
mycfg = tmpdir.join("ssh_config_2")
util.write_file(mycfg, self.cfgdata)
with patch("cloudinit.ssh_util.util.write_file") as m_write_file:
ret = ssh_util.update_ssh_config({"MyKey": "ORIG_VAL"}, mycfg)
assert False is ret
assert self.cfgdata == util.load_file(mycfg)
m_write_file.assert_not_called()
def test_without_include(self, tmpdir):
mycfg = tmpdir.join("sshd_config")
cfg = "X Y"
util.write_file(mycfg, cfg)
assert ssh_util.update_ssh_config({"key": "value"}, mycfg)
assert "X Y\nkey value\n" == util.load_file(mycfg)
expected_conf_file = f"{mycfg}.d/50-cloud-init.conf"
assert not os.path.isfile(expected_conf_file)
@pytest.mark.parametrize(
"cfg",
["Include {mycfg}.d/*.conf", "Include {mycfg}.d/*.conf # comment"],
)
def test_with_include(self, cfg, tmpdir):
mycfg = tmpdir.join("sshd_config")
util.write_file(mycfg, cfg.format(mycfg=mycfg))
assert ssh_util.update_ssh_config({"key": "value"}, mycfg)
expected_conf_file = f"{mycfg}.d/50-cloud-init.conf"
assert os.path.isfile(expected_conf_file)
assert 0o600 == stat.S_IMODE(os.stat(expected_conf_file).st_mode)
assert "key value\n" == util.load_file(expected_conf_file)
def test_with_commented_include(self, tmpdir):
mycfg = tmpdir.join("sshd_config")
cfg = f"# Include {mycfg}.d/*.conf"
util.write_file(mycfg, cfg)
assert ssh_util.update_ssh_config({"key": "value"}, mycfg)
assert f"{cfg}\nkey value\n" == util.load_file(mycfg)
expected_conf_file = f"{mycfg}.d/50-cloud-init.conf"
assert not os.path.isfile(expected_conf_file)
def test_with_other_include(self, tmpdir):
mycfg = tmpdir.join("sshd_config")
cfg = f"Include other_{mycfg}.d/*.conf"
util.write_file(mycfg, cfg)
assert ssh_util.update_ssh_config({"key": "value"}, mycfg)
assert f"{cfg}\nkey value\n" == util.load_file(mycfg)
expected_conf_file = f"{mycfg}.d/50-cloud-init.conf"
assert not os.path.isfile(expected_conf_file)
assert not os.path.isfile(f"other_{mycfg}.d/50-cloud-init.conf")
